CRAFTING WITH MARY: ROCK POTS BRING SPRINGTIME INDOORS

March 13, 2010 (San Diego’s East County) – Want some spring decorations that really rock? These ornamental rock pots are ideal garden accessories to brighten up your home’s interiors. Use them to display artificial ivy, plants, flowers, or handy household items. They also make great gifts. Your only limit is your imagination!

 

Supplies you’ll need:
 

1 package of small stones
3 or 4 inch clay pots
Glue gun and glue sticks
“Tulip” gold or silver glitter for grout between stones
 

I found all of these items at Michael’s crafts store.
 

Instructions: Glue small stones to clay pots, beginning under the rim, being careful not to overhang on the bottom of the pot so it will sit level. Once stones are glued to the pot, apply the glitter between the stones and allow glitter to dry for several days. Then enjoy your beautiful pots!
